Here are some ways to expand the plot: ** 1. Start with the character ** The character was the soul of the novel, and the plot could be expanded from the character's personality. For example, if the protagonist was brave and reckless, acting impulsively in the face of the enemy's provocation, he might fall into the enemy's trap, and the subsequent story would write about how he escaped; or if he accidentally discovered a hidden secret due to his impulse, the story could revolve around this secret. ** 2. Take reference from other works ** It wasn't plagiarism, but the idea of learning from a successful novel of the same genre. For example, when the protagonist of a fantasy novel encountered a bottleneck in his cultivation, he could refer to the popular fantasy novels where the protagonist had to search for heavenly treasures or meet a mysterious noble person to set up the plot. Then, he could add his own creativity to make the plot unique. ** 3. Re-examine the theme and outline of the story ** If you feel lost in the process of writing, it may be because the original theme and outline were not clear or detailed enough. For example, the original theme of " Love and courage can overcome everything " was more general, but it could be further refined into " In a difficult situation, how does the protagonist find his true self through love and courage, and overcome his inner fear and external difficulties ". If the outline was simply about the protagonist defeating the villain, it could be planned in detail after several small conflicts, the protagonist's gains and growth in each conflict, and gradually revealing the villain's plot. ** 4.
